Full Application - Conversion of barn to a dwelling (part retrospective) at Cornfield Barn, Cornfield Road, Lyme Handley (NP/CEC/0125/0095,HF)

Minutes:

Some Members had visited the site the previous day.

 

The Officer presented the report and informed Members that since the report was written, a further letter of support had been received, but it did not raise any new issues to what was already in the report, but it did bring the total number of letters of support now to 17. 

 

The Officer also updated Members on the planning history of the site, when permission was granted in 2009 to convert the barn to a holiday let with a condition to restrict the occupancy to the dwelling, but the building was now being used as a dwelling, so the current application seeks permission for that use.

 

The Officer then went onto outline the reasons for refusal as set out in the report.

 

The following spoke under the public participation at meetings scheme:

 

·         Mrs Clare Warr, Applicant

 

Members considered that the application be deferred to allow for further dialogue with the applicant as well as for a bat species survey to be completed and other options to be explored including the possibility of the dwelling meeting a local need.

 

A motion to defer the application was moved, seconded, put to the vote and carried.

 

RESOLVED:

 

That the application be DEFERRED to allow for further bat surveys to be completed and further discussions between the applicant and the Planning Officer to explore the possibility of the dwelling meeting a local need.
